Handover — Admintable bulk edits

Bulk edit path in Gridwork admin is live. Row selection capped at 500; larger sets go through the async queue. Undo window is 10 minutes, stored in the ops journal. One known issue: concurrent edits on the same row silently last-write-win. Fix scheduled next sprint. Service runs with the following configuration.

config for tagaf-bawif:
[norok]
host = norok.ordinworks.local
user = norok_svc
database = norok_prod

14:22 — The PickPath optimizer at Brennower Logistics began emitting duplicate pick lists after the nightly zone-remap job overlapped with the live re-sequencing pass. Warehouse staff at the Delmont hub reported pickers receiving the same bin twice. On-call engineer Marta Klieven paused the optimizer, flushed the stale route cache, and replayed the queue. Duplicates stopped by 14:51. Support should reference this window when triaging double-pick complaints. The affected build is identified below.

pipeline stamp: htk4_66df

Handover: Quill-cache postmortem (for new folks)

The March incident: Fenwick's invalidation worker in Brambleboard silently dropped purge events after a queue rename, so stale pages served for six hours. Fix shipped; the real lesson is our TTLs were far too generous. Deela owns the follow-up alerting work. Read the full postmortem doc before touching cache code. The settings we landed on afterward are as follows.

service settings:
BRIIX_PIN=8582
BRIIX_TENANT=raleth
BRIIX_METRICS_HOST=metrics.briix.urlaqstack.example
BRIIX_SEAL=seal_c11ef522
BRIIX_STANDBY_TEAM=ulaok

## Deployment

Whisperhall, the audio-guide app for the Marrowfield Gallery, ships as a single container behind the venue's reverse proxy. Audio assets are served read-only from a mounted volume; the app itself holds no visitor data beyond an anonymous session token. TLS terminates at the proxy. Outbound traffic is limited to the asset CDN and the telemetry collector. The deployment runs with the configuration values below.

settings of bahip-hahip:
[wenath]
host = wenath.lumiclabs.corp
user = wenath_svc
database = wenath_prod